Why Math Translation is Gaining Attention in the US

In recent years, the US has seen a growing emphasis on STEM education, with many schools and educational institutions integrating math and science into their curricula. Math translation tools have become an essential resource for students, teachers, and parents, enabling them to tackle complex math problems with ease. This trend is particularly notable in online learning platforms, where math translation tools have become an integral part of the learning experience.

    How Math Translation Works

      Math translation tools use advanced algorithms to analyze mathematical expressions and generate equivalent sentences in plain English. This process involves breaking down complex mathematical expressions into smaller components, such as variables, constants, and operators, and then reassembling them into a coherent sentence. For example, the mathematical expression "2x + 5" would be translated into the sentence "two times x plus five." This process enables users to visualize and understand complex math concepts in a more intuitive way.

    • Math translation tools have made significant strides in accuracy, but they are not infallible. While they can handle most mathematical expressions, they may struggle with certain types of equations or notation. Users should always verify the accuracy of the translated sentences to ensure they match their intended meaning.

  • The rise of online learning platforms and increased accessibility to educational resources have made math education more convenient than ever. However, for many students, the steep learning curve of math symbols and notation can be a significant barrier to understanding complex concepts. To bridge this gap, math translation tools have gained popularity, allowing users to convert mathematical expressions into plain English sentences.
